[TASK] DatabaseRecordList::createReferenceHtml uses too much memory 44/35744/3
authorMathias Schreiber <mathias.schreiber@wmdb.de>
Fri, 2 Jan 2015 18:32:50 +0000 (19:32 +0100)
committerPhilipp Gampe <philipp.gampe@typo3.org>
Fri, 2 Jan 2015 19:49:05 +0000 (20:49 +0100)
commit42ccc0ce1850f3b2f9c7a01efe49230687bf579a
tree797aec413268238d6297e54d8a3f1052bd1ff9d1
parent202e64c09fb7792f1fa3dbe60f016da06ff065c8
[TASK] DatabaseRecordList::createReferenceHtml uses too much memory

In order to reduce the amount of processing time spent while getting
the reference count the amount of records is being calculated by the
database now.

Resolves: #63394
Releases: master
Change-Id: Ib0a04678809d4ce16f0366c900c860da4450af64
Reviewed-on: http://review.typo3.org/35744
Reviewed-by: Anja Leichsenring <aleichsenring@ab-softlab.de>
Tested-by: Anja Leichsenring <aleichsenring@ab-softlab.de>
Reviewed-by: Stefan Neufeind <typo3.neufeind@speedpartner.de>
Reviewed-by: Philipp Gampe <philipp.gampe@typo3.org>
Tested-by: Philipp Gampe <philipp.gampe@typo3.org>
typo3/sysext/backend/Classes/Module/BaseScriptClass.php
typo3/sysext/backend/Classes/RecordList/AbstractRecordList.php
typo3/sysext/backend/Resources/Private/Language/locallang.xlf [new file with mode: 0644]
typo3/sysext/backend/Resources/Private/Language/locallang_errors.xlf [deleted file]
typo3/sysext/filelist/Classes/FileList.php
typo3/sysext/recordlist/Classes/RecordList/DatabaseRecordList.php